Nice idea, Paul. Sounds kind of familiar, though
The possibilities really are endless when it comes to awards. There could be one-time awards for the members who have been here the longest, members who made 1,000 posts in under a week, members who've been signed in the longest...etc. etc. etc. Then there could be reoccurring awards for MotM, greatest amount of posts in one week, most karma at the end of a week, best siggy, most helpful...etc. etc. etc.
As for MotM - at my site, you can only be MotM once a year. That gives 12 people the opportunity to enjoy the spotlight rather than the same person over and over again. But, of course, it can be adjusted to fit this site. That's just the way I run it at mine.
Again, I really love the idea of having awards on forums. It creates an extra purpose for being on the site, it draws in more members, and it makes members feel special/noticed. As for those who don't get awards, it gives them something to work towards, if they want one. If not, then we shouldn't worry about making them feel bad as they're not really working to stand out anyway.
